The United States announced large deployment of forces to Saudi Arabia tohelp bolster the kingdom`s defenses following the Sept. 14 attack on itsoil facilities, which Washington and Riyadh have blamed on Iran.
The planned deployment, which was first reported by Reuters, will includefighter squadrons, one air expeditionary wing and air defense personnel,the Pentagon said. The Pentagon said it was sending two additional Patriotbatteries and one Terminal High Altitude Area Defense system (THAAD).
“Taken together with other deployments, this constitutes an additional3,000 forces that have been extended or authorized within the last month,”Pentagon spokesman Jonathan Hoffman said in a statement.
It was unclear whether some of the newly announced troops might replaceother American forces expected to depart the region in the coming weeks ormonths.
